Endoscopy Department includes all phases for the procedure. Patients are admitted into the pre\-op area, have a procedure performed in one of 8 rooms, and then are in recovery area until stable to be discharged (outpatient) or returned to the inpatient unit. Our team of Nurses, Endoscopy Technicians, and Nursing Assistants provide care for patients that need diagnosis or treatment of the gastrointestinal system or the lungs, in a safe, professional, and patient centered manner.

Scope of work

Provides care to the patient according to the plan of care, unit routine and hospital policy under the direction of a Registered Nurse. Safe transport of patients via wheelchair or stretcher, dispatch services and appropriate documentation of services. Provides the services of an Observer for any patient on a patient care unit who has been assessed to require constant observation, either in person or via remote video monitoring, to maximize his/her safety. Performs general receptionist and clerical duties to facilitate efficient functioning of the nursing unit. Documentation of care provided in the electronic medical record.

Qualifications

  • High school graduate or equivalent
  • Previous hospital or nursing home experience preferred
  • American Heart Association or American Red Cross Basic Life Support required
  • Current CNA certification preferred
